NCDC Inc. has announced a webinar titled "[For Large Enterprises] To What Extent Should You Handle 'In-House Development' in the Age of Generative AI?"

### Background and Challenges With the expansion of cloud services like AWS and the advancement of Generative AI, there is a growing momentum among companies to lead their own system development. This shift is not just for cost reduction but is a strategic move to keep pace with rapid changes in the market and business environment.

However, many enterprises struggle to take the first step due to challenges such as: - Uncertainty about how to begin AI utilization and in-house transition. - Difficulty in defining internal roles to reduce vendor dependency. - Lack of clarity on organizational design for AWS and Generative AI. - Indecision on whether the IT department or business units should take the lead.

### Seminar Highlights The webinar focuses on in-house development leveraging AWS and Generative AI, covering these key topics: - Criteria for deciding whether to pursue in-house development. - Identifying systems suitable (and unsuitable) for in-house development. - Organizing internal structures and defining clear roles between the company and vendors. - Strategies for accumulating knowledge internally and transitioning to a sustainable development model. - Introduction to NCDC's 'companionship' support approach, ranging from organizational setup to talent development.

### Target Audience - Individuals at companies exploring in-house development and AI utilization with AWS. - Professionals in IT planning, DX promotion, or Information Systems departments. - Those looking to move away from vendor dependency and establish internal development functions.

NCDC goes beyond traditional consulting by providing long-term support that includes implementation and technical adoption, helping companies transition to a 'sustainable development organization.'
